**Changelog — RemindrLoop appointment job**

Heads up, support folks: we rotated the signing key for the Brightvale Clinic reminder job after the old one hit its expiry. Patients won't notice anything, but if someone reports a stuck reminder from before Tuesday, just requeue it. The scheduler now signs payloads with the new key shown below.

deploy key for kagup-bawig: bky9_ZMq28eTw9

The franchise agreement with Calverton Grill Group covers the Westbrook and Tellford territories for an initial five-year term. Sales leads should note that royalty rates step up after year two, and marketing contributions are pooled regionally. Renewal options require performance thresholds that Calverton has historically met. Territory exclusivity applies only to locations trading under the Grillhouse Prime banner. Before discussing terms with prospects, review the confidential note below on our forward plans.

management briefing: The finance team signed off on a budget of $279.9 million for Project Oliiel.

- [ ] Key ceremony step 6 — Paylark export format change. Before we flip the payroll export from v2 to the new column layout, Dorit and one witness from the Fenwick team re-seal the signing key. Quick sanity check of two sample exports first, please. Once both parties sign the ledger sheet, unlock the escrow volume with the passphrase below:

strongbox words: oliael-gilax-lamael

**Evacuation-Chair Store — Onboarding Note**
The evacuation-chair store for Farrow House sits off Stairwell B, Level 4, behind the grey double door marked "FS-4." Facilities staff must inspect the two Glidewell chairs monthly and log results in the Tarnbook register. The store must remain unobstructed at all times. Access is restricted; to open the keypad lock, enter the code below.

turnstile pass: bdg-YEOZLM-79341408